1961 Headline News

1500 U.S.-trained Cuban exiles
make an unsuccessful attempt to overthrow Castro in the "Bay of Pigs" invasion.
The U.S. begins buildup in Vietnam.
East Germany erects the Berlin Wall.
The Peace Corps is founded.
Alan Shepard makes the first U.S. manned spaceflight.

Kennedy is inaugurated as the 35th U.S. President.
